Job description

RPS is seeking a Senior Ecologist to join our team within the UK Environment Division. We deliver ecological appraisals, surveys, mitigation design, and monitoring for renewable energy projects. RPS is a global multidisciplinary consultancy shaping environmental, social, and economic landscapes.

What you’ll be doing
  • Planning and conducting habitat and protected species surveys, supervising field staff, and identifying key receptors and constraints for development.
  • Writing technical reports, EcIA, ES chapters, contributing to HRA reports, and designing mitigation measures compliant with NPF4.
  • Managing project finances with support from senior management.
  • Collaborating with management and clients to generate new work streams and leading tenders.

Travel will be involved; a full UK driving license is required.

Who we’re looking for
  • Full CIEEM membership and a relevant degree or equivalent.
  • Experience in delivering ECoW and preparing EPS and other license applications.
  • Possibly an EPS licensed consultant (Class 1 or 2 bat/species) with knowledge of UK/EU wildlife legislation and survey techniques.
  • Strong time, project management, influencing, and communication skills to build relationships with colleagues, clients, and external bodies.
